TOP 10 WORLD ATHLETES OF 2023

TOP 10 WORLD ATHLETES OF 2023

(231227) -- BEIJING, Dec. 27, 2023 (Xinhua) -- As the sporting year draws to a close, here is Xinhua News Agency's selection of the world's top 10 athletes in 2023: 7. Nikola Jokic (Serbia, basketball) Jokic led the Denver Nuggets to their first-ever NBA title during the 2022-2023 season while earning himself the NBA Finals MVP award. Despite failing to win the regular season MVP for the third consecutive season, Jokic's averages of 24.5 points, 11.8 rebounds and 9.8 assists per game still showcased his skills. Matsuzaka shuts door on Ichiro as Boston edges Seattle

Matsuzaka shuts door on Ichiro as Boston edges Seattle

SEATTLE, United States - Boston Red Sox pitcher Daisuke Matsuzaka (front) gets Seattle Mariners' Ichiro Suzuki to ground out in the first inning of their game at Safeco Field on Aug. 4. Matsuzaka kept Suzuki at bay by getting him to ground out four times in their final match-up of the regular season, picking up his 13th win as Boston beat Seattle 4-3.

Softbank's Sugiuchi wins Sawamura Award

Softbank's Sugiuchi wins Sawamura Award

TOKYO, Japan - Softbank Hawks pitcher Toshiya Sugiuchi smiles at a news conference in Fukuoka on Oct. 24 as he received his first Sawamura Award, the annual award given to the best starting pitcher in Japanese baseball. He recorded 18 wins, giving him the most in both the Central League and Pacific League during the regular season.

Ichiro records 1st hit in major leagues

Ichiro records 1st hit in major leagues

SEATTLE, United States - Seattle Mariners outfielder Ichiro Suzuki singles to center for his first hit in the major leagues in the seventh inning of the regular season opener against the Oakland Athletics at Safeco Field in Seattle, Washington, on April 2. Ichiro, who joined the Mariners this season from the Orix BlueWave in Japan's Pacific League, went 2-for-5 in Seattle's 5-4 win.
